Adam Shankman
From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Adam Shankman born November 27, 1964 is an American film director, dancer, actor, and choreographer. He directed A Walk to Remember, Bringing Down the House, The Pacifier, and Cheaper by the Dozen 2. He also danced in videos for Paula Abdul and Janet Jackson. He officiated the wedding of Freddie Prinze, Jr. and Sarah Michelle Gellar, who he worked with while choreographing Buffy the Vampire Slayer.[1]
His next project is the 2007 version of Hairspray.
